¿Qué es una Resonancia Magnética de Rodilla y Por Qué la Necesitas?

A resonancia magnética de rodilla (knee MRI) uses powerful magnetic fields and radio waves to create detailed cross-sectional images of your knee joint. Unlike X-rays that capture bone structure, MRI reveals soft tissues—tendons, ligaments, cartilage, and fluid-filled structures—with exceptional clarity. This non-invasive imaging technique has become the diagnostic gold standard for knee-related issues.

How Magnetic Resonance Imaging Works for Knee Diagnostics

Your knee contains multiple vulnerable structures: the meniscus (cartilage discs that cushion impact), four ligaments (ACL, PCL, MCL, LCL), articular cartilage covering the bone ends, and various tendons. MRI captures detailed images of each component, revealing injuries that other imaging methods miss. The procedure involves lying still inside or near a magnetic machine for 20-30 minutes while it captures hundreds of images from different angles.

Common Conditions Detected Through Knee MRI

Radiologists use knee MRI to diagnose meniscus tears, ACL/PCL injuries, collateral ligament damage, cartilage degeneration, arthritis progression, tendinitis, and post-operative complications. A single MRI scan can identify multiple issues simultaneously, providing your physician with comprehensive information for treatment planning.

Differences Between Knee MRI and Other Imaging Methods

X-rays show bone fractures and density but miss soft tissue injuries. Ultrasound images real-time movement but lacks the depth of MRI. CT scans provide detailed bone imaging faster than MRI but involve radiation exposure. MRI stands apart by offering unmatched soft tissue detail without radiation, making it ideal for ligament, cartilage, and meniscus evaluation.

When Doctors Typically Recommend Knee MRI Imaging

Physicians order knee MRI when X-rays are inconclusive, after acute knee injuries showing persistent pain or instability, before surgical planning, to assess chronic pain without clear cause, or to monitor progression of degenerative conditions. If your doctor suspects anything beyond simple bone fractures, MRI typically becomes the next diagnostic step.

How Knee MRI Results Guide Treatment Decisions and Surgical Planning

Your MRI report provides surgeons with precise anatomical information needed for arthroscopic surgery planning. Knowing exact tear locations, sizes, and patterns determines whether conservative treatment (physical therapy, anti-inflammatories) or surgical intervention is appropriate. This clarity accelerates treatment initiation and improves outcomes.

Non-Invasive Nature and Safety Profile

MRI involves no needles, contrast injections (unless specifically requested), or radiation. The procedure is remarkably safe for most patients. The magnetic field poses no known biological harm to tissues. You remain conscious throughout, able to communicate with technicians via intercom if needed.

Patient Preparation Guidelines

Wear comfortable clothing without metal fasteners or embellishments. Remove jewelry, watches, and accessories. Inform staff of any metal implants, pacemakers, or medical devices. Avoid caffeine before imaging if it increases anxiety. Arrive 10-15 minutes early for check-in and final safety screening.

What to Expect During the Scanning Process

You lie still on a padded table that slides into the machine. The technician remains in an adjacent room, communicating via intercom. You hear clicking and knocking sounds as the machine operates—this is completely normal. The procedure typically lasts 20-30 minutes. You can signal the technician anytime if you need assistance.

Duration of the Imaging Session

Standard knee MRI imaging takes 20-30 minutes depending on protocols used. Arrival and check-in add another 10-15 minutes. Budget 45-60 minutes total for your appointment. Arrive early to allow unhurried completion of check-in procedures.

Comfort Measures at Participating Clinics

Clinics provide blankets and climate control for temperature comfort. Headphones allow you to listen to music during imaging, reducing perceived noise. Pillows support your head and joints. Staff explains each procedure step, reducing uncertainty and anxiety.

Post-Procedure Instructions

You can resume normal activities immediately after imaging. No special recovery period is needed. Results will be available online within 72 hours (or 24 hours if you selected the express option). Schedule a follow-up with your physician to discuss findings and next steps.

What Should I Wear During the Procedure?

Wear comfortable clothing without metal fasteners. Remove all jewelry, watches, and accessories. Metal zippers, buttons, or embellishments can interfere with imaging. You might keep most clothing on or receive a gown—ask the clinic when booking.

Are There Safety Concerns or Contraindications?

MRI is safe for most people. Exceptions include patients with certain metal implants, pacemakers, or metallic foreign bodies in eyes. Inform the clinic of any implants or metal devices during booking. Pregnancy doesn’t contraindicate MRI, but discuss this with your physician beforehand.

How Accurate Are Knee MRI Results?

Knee MRI accuracy exceeds 95% for meniscus tears and 90% for ligament injuries. Some findings might require correlation with physical examination or additional imaging. Your physician interprets results in the context of your symptoms and examination.

How Long Does Actual Image Acquisition Take?

The scanning process itself typically takes 20-30 minutes. This duration captures comprehensive knee imaging from multiple angles and sequences. Total appointment time including check-in runs 45-60 minutes.

Is the Procedure Painful or Uncomfortable?

MRI is completely non-invasive and painless. You might experience mild discomfort from remaining still for 20-30 minutes or from loud sounds. Open MRI systems reduce psychological discomfort for claustrophobic patients. The procedure causes no pain.
